After a long and very courageous battle with cancer, Larry Dollar, 64, of Valdosta passed away at his home surrounded by his loving family. Larry was born on August 20, 1946 and was the second son of the late Robert and Bertha Dollar. He was of the Baptist faith and was also a member of the National Guard. Larry learned his carpentry skills from his father, Robert, who owned and operated Dollar Church Seating Company for many years. After his father became disabled, Larry formed a partnership with Ted Chase and became part of TLG Builders here in Valdosta. Larry and Ted built many beautiful homes here in the Valdosta and surrounding areas and Larry's reputation of integrity and honesty was well known. After becoming ill with cancer, Larry was unable to continue the physical demands of the building business, but developed Larry Dollar Stucco, which he ran until his death on Saturday.

Larry is survived by his wife of 36 years, Claire R. Dollar, daughter, Bethany Dollar, son, Christopher Dollar , sisters Gwen Vance, Shirley and Mike Townsend, Beverly and Jerry Smith, Martha and Reverend Stanley Luke, one brother, Bobby Dollar. mother-in-law and father-in-law Mary Ellen and Harmon Royal.

Larry's love of life, loving spirit, devotion to his family, and outgoing personality will be sorely missed by everyone that knew and loved him. Larry always had a smile on his face and usually a hammer in his hand.

-Carson McLane Funeral Home of Valdosta.
